Hi ladies, my baby is very active especially during the night, and she is kicking really low down, I swear the other nigh she was trying to kick her way out :shock: , no matter which way I laid, she just keeping kicking, I think its my hubby's fault, he was so impaitent, keeping tell her to hurry up to come out!! Anyway I thought they suppose to be laying upside down, so if they kick they would be kicking around the stomach area, don't they?? :think:
 
At 25 weeks they've got room to move around loads so sometimes they'll be lying head down and sometimes they wont.

I get kicks and punches all over, when they're really low down it feels like he's trying to get out lol.

Dont worry about it, its normal :)
 
Your baby might be laying head first but have her feet up by her face. That could explain the low kicks. She has plenty of time to move around so don't worry even if she is breech she can flip round before the birth.
